Effects of Transcranial Magnetic Stimulation Associated to Sensory Therapy for Treatment of Motor Function of Upper Limb of Stroke Patients

Summary

The aim of this research will be to investigate in stroke patients whether upper limb motor function can be maximized in response to sensory stimulation by comparing protocols for the application of Transcranial Magnetic Stimulation (rTMS) in the cortical region of S1 and Sensory Therapy in the upper limb paretic. Patients will be randomly and randomly allocated into four groups, Group 1 (G1) composed of individuals who will receive the protocol for the application of rTMS in the ipsilateral S1 cortex and fictitious sensory therapy in the paretic upper limb; Group 2 (G2) subjects will receive protocol of Sensory Therapy in the upper limb ethical and application of fictitious rTMS in the ipsilesional S1 cortex; Group 3 (G3): application of the protocol of application of rTMS in the ipsilateral S1 cortex associated with Sensory Therapy in the upper limb paretic and, G4 (GSHAM) control group in which fictitious rTMS will be performed and fictitious Sensory Therapy in the paretic upper limb).

Interventions

DEVICE

Transcranial Magnetic Stimulation

The subjects were seated in a comfortable chair with head and arm rests. Focal TMS of the somatosensory cortex was performed with a 70-mm figure-8 coil attached to magnetic stimulator stimulation parameters : frequency of 10Hz on the injured hemisphere by stroke; 1500 pulses with an intensity of 120% of MT 10 sessions of rTMS, one per day, always before conventional sensory therapy. rTMS it will be applied for about 20 minutes, five days per week.

BEHAVIORAL

conventional sensory therapy

Behavioral: conventional sensory therapy All patients will receive the same protocol of Sensory Therapy that will consist of the behavioral methods of Active Sensory Reeducation, Mirror Therapy and passive method that will consist in the administration of electric current by TENS (sensitive threshold). Participants will be instructed not to perform active muscular contraction during Interventions. The protocol it will be applied for about 60 minutes, five days per week.
